Nan Thai Buckhead and Chef Joey Ward Unite for Charity Dinner Benefiting CURE Childhood Cancer
Nan Thai Buckhead and MICHELIN-recommended chef Joey Ward collaborate for a charity dinner on August 26, 2025, to support CURE Childhood Cancer, highlighting the importance of community and culinary excellence in philanthropy.

Nan Thai Buckhead, under the guidance of executive chef DeeDee Niyomkul, is set to host a unique culinary event in collaboration with MICHELIN-recommended chef Joey Ward of Southern Belle and Georgia Boy. This one-night-only dinner, scheduled for Tuesday, August 26, 2025, is not just a celebration of exquisite flavors but also a charitable endeavor benefiting CURE Childhood Cancer. The event underscores the power of gastronomy in bringing people together for a noble cause, especially as it leads into September's Childhood Cancer Awareness Month.
The dinner promises an unforgettable experience with a four-course menu that blends chef Niyomkul’s contemporary Thai cuisine with chef Ward’s signature 'authentically Atlanta' style. Highlights include Thai-style scallop ceviche and a creative take on 'Cereal + Milk' with roasted red snapper. Each course is thoughtfully paired with wine, offering guests a comprehensive tasting journey. Priced at $250 per person, the event includes tax and gratuity, with a portion of the proceeds directly supporting CURE Childhood Cancer. Reservations can be made through OpenTable.
